Windmill Gardens retains Green Flag for fourth year

Brixton Windmill with sun flowers

Windmill Gardens has been recognised by the Green Flag Award Scheme as one of the very best in the world, as it retains its Green Flag Community Award for the fourth consecutive year. It joins 16 other green spaces awarded recognition in Lambeth.

The historic heritage site is among a record-breaking 1,970 UK parks and green spaces and 131 in thirteen other countries around the world that will today receive a prestigious Green Flag Community Award – the mark of a quality park or green space.

This international award, now into its third decade, is a sign to the public that the space boasts the highest possible environmental standards, is beautifully maintained and has excellent visitor facilities.
